EXPLANATORY NOTE eFoodSafety.com, Inc. is filing this Form 10-QSB/A to revise "Item 3 Controls and Procedures." This Form 10-QSB/A has only been changed to reflect that there have been no changes in the Company's internal controls or in other factors since the date of the Chief Executive Officer's and Chief Financial Officer's evaluation that could significantly affect these internal controls, including any corrective actions with regards to significant deficiencies and material weaknesses. This amendment includes only changes to Part I, Item 3. Items included in the original Form 10-QSB that are not included herein are not amended and remain in effect as of the date of the original filing. Additionally, this Form 10-QSB/A does not purport to provide an update or a discussion of any other developments at the Company subsequent to the original filing. For an update of other subsequent events, refer to the Company's Annual Report on Form 10-KSB for the period ended April 31, 2004 and the Company's Quarterly Reports on Form 10-QSB for the period ended July 31, 2004, and other filings the Company has made with the Securities and Exchange Commission since January 31, 2004. CONTROLS AND PROCEDURES The Company's Chief Executive Officer and Chief Financial Officer has concluded, based on an evaluation conducted within 90 days prior to the filing date of this quarterly report on Form 10-QSB, that the Company's disclosure controls and procedures have functioned effectively so as to provide this officer the information necessary whether: (i) this quarterly report on Form 10-QSB contains any untrue statement of a material fact or omits to state a material fact necessary to make the statements made, in light of the circumstances under which such statements were made, not misleading with respect to the period covered by this quarterly report on Form 10-QSB, and (ii) the financial statements, and other financial information included in this quarterly report on Form 10-QSB, fairly present in all material respects the financial condition, results of operations and cash flows of the Company as of, and for, the periods presented in this quarterly report on Form 10-QSB. There have been no changes in the Company's internal controls or in other factors since the date of the Chief Executive Officer's and Chief Financial Officer's evaluation that could significantly affect these internal controls, including any corrective actions with regards to significant deficiencies and material weaknesses.
